Varian grinned excitedly as he opened the door to Monty’s store. His blue eyes drifted over the different treats that lined the shelves as he stopped himself from bouncing in excitement. “Monty?” He called out, laying his hands on the counter where the little bell was. He lightly drummed his fingers along the edge as he waited for the older man to come out of the back.

Suddenly, a crash was heard from the back, making the alchemist stiffen, his eyes widening. “M-Monty…?” He called out once more, concern dripping from his tone. He looked through the small window that showed part of the kitchen only to stand up straighter in alarm when a cloud of white dust appeared followed by a series of coughs.

His concern turned into confusion and slight amusement when a young girl around his age walked out from the kitchen, completely covered in flour. Her e/c eyes glanced up at him, before widening in shock. “S-Sorry. I didn’t know there was anyone here.” She stuttered out, giving out another cough, which resulted in a small cloud of flour escaping her lips. 

“What can I do for you?” The girl asked, a smile lighting up her face. Varian gave her a goofy grin, making her blush underneath the coating of flour. “Surprise me.” The girl gave him a thoughtful look, before nodding to herself and disappearing back into the kitchen. The bell above the door rang out, making Varian turn to see Monty walking in with a bunch of ingredients in his arms. A bag of cocoa powder tumbled from the pile in the older man’s hands and Varian quickly snagged it before it could hit the ground. “Thank you, my boy.” He chuckled, putting the stuff on the counter and letting out a big sigh.

“No problem.” Varian shrugged, a small smile crossing his freckled features. “Monty, who’s the girl?” Month hummed, before glancing to the kitchen in confusion before realization crossed his face. “Ah, that’s Y/N. My sister’s daughter. Her mother had an incident and Y/N had to come and stay with me. Luckily for me, the girl adores baking, and she’s not half bad either!” He gave a hearty laugh and a wink, before he gathered all the ingredients and walked into the back to put them away.

Just as he did, Y/N came around the corner and placed down two giant cupcakes on the counter. The cake was a light pink color, with white icing on the top. Blue sprinkles covered the swirl of icing and placed perfectly to the side was half of a strawberry. “Woah…” Varian breathed, making the young girl chuckle softly. 

“Here ya go!” She grinned, placing the two treats in a bag for him and accepting his payment. 

Varian walked out of the store and took one of the cupcakes out of the bag. The treat was the size of Rudigger’s head, and Varian felt himself salivate at the sweet scent that drifted from it. He quickly took the wrapper off before taking a bite. 

His jaw dropped at the taste, blue eyes widening as he looked back into the window of the shop, watching the girl interact with her uncle. “Amazing….” He whispered out, his cheeks heating up as he watched her toss some of the flour at her uncle, who laughed and retaliated by squirting icing on her.

“Y/N, huh?” He grinned, his heart beginning to race at the sound of her name.
